Debugging Demystified: Advanced Techniques for Web Projects

Taking your web development skills to the next level necessitates a mastery of debugging techniques. While basic troubleshooting can often address common issues, complex errors demand a more strategic approach. This is where advanced debugging methods come into play, empowering developers to identify the root cause of flaws and implement effective repairs. From leveraging browser developer tools to employing logging methods, this exploration delves into the arsenal of advanced debugging techniques essential for crafting robust and reliable web applications.

  • Mastering Browser Developer Tools: These built-in utilities provide a wealth of information about your website's performance, structure, and execution flow.
  • Utilizing Network Monitoring: By analyzing HTTP requests and responses, you can uncover network bottlenecks or issues hindering your application's functionality.
  • Implementing Logging Strategies: Strategic logging allows you to track the flow of execution, identify problematic areas, and gather valuable insights into your application's behavior.

Mastering Git: Unleashing the Power of Version Control for Team Projects

Robust version control is paramount with any development process, and Git has emerged as the industry-standard tool. That enables developers to track changes, collaborate seamlessly, and navigate project history with ease. Understanding Git's core concepts, such as branches, commits, and merges, is essential for effectively managing code evolution. Furthermore, embracing collaborative coding practices, like pull requests and code reviews, fosters a culture of quality and shared ownership within development teams.
